Chapter 39
The three girls took my hands and led me into the palace.
In an instant, the massive hall burst into life, filled with the sounds of laughter and cheerful chatter.
Young, beautiful girls were everywhere.
They were dressed in various styles, mostly from the Late Qing and Republic of China eras. Some had bound feet, while others sported short, student-style bobs… These girls were generally young and brimming with youthful vitality.
The palace was their domain. They laughed and danced as if they were in Eden, pure and beautiful.
Strangely, several women in modern clothing sat quietly in the corners. Their ages varied wildly-from young girls to women in their forties or fifties-but without exception, their eyes were hollow and vacant, as if they had lost their souls.
What shocked me most was the Goddess Statue enshrined upon the high dais of the palace. She had a serene expression, holding a jade vase in one hand and a willow branch in the other. A faint golden light shimmered around her; she looked exactly like Guanyin!
When I looked at her, she seemed to lower her gaze to meet mine.
Her eyes possessed a certain magic that drew me in deeply. I felt an unconscious urge to move toward her, to kneel and beg for her blessing.
Just then, a faint, ethereal voice drifted in from the distance. It sounded as if it were calling my name from across thousands of miles: “Xiao Jiu, wake up! Hurry, wake up!”
“Get out! Xiao Jiu, get out now!”
As the voice rang out, the entire palace began to tremble.
My temples throbbed painfully. The obsessive, near-fanatical worship I had felt for the Goddess Statue on the dais vanished in an instant.
The surrounding scenery began to shift and warp.
The women who had been singing, laughing, or sitting blankly in the corners all stood up at once.
Then, their clothes began to change, transforming into identical Red Wedding Dresses.
A Black Hemp Rope Loop was cinched around each of their necks.
The ends of the ropes flew upward, looping over the rafters and pulling tight… One by one… row by row… they hung themselves right there in the palace!
Black mist swirled through the hall, and resentment festered until the place felt like hell itself.
The expression on the Goddess Statue atop the dais changed as well. She was no longer kind and merciful. The jade vase and willow branch had vanished, replaced by a Dragon-head Cane.
With a gentle wave of her cane, the women hanging from the beams suddenly became frantic. Their eyes bulged and their tongues lolled out as they reached for me with long, blackened talons.
“Trade with me!”
“Trade with me!”
“Sister, come to me!”
“Don’t fight me for her, she’s mine!”
…
Amidst the shrieks, a howling yin wind swept through the palace, thick with black mist.
Suspended by their black hemp ropes, the women collided and kicked at each other in mid-air, each desperate to kill the others just to claim me.
“Xiao Jiu, wake up! Get out of there!”
Li Qingying’s voice echoed in again. I felt hands grasping my shoulders, shaking my body violently.
My gaze pierced through the heavy black mist to look at the Goddess Statue once more. I felt certain I had seen her somewhere before.
But where?
Suddenly, a pale, skeletal hand clamped down hard on my shoulder, sending a bone-chilling cold coursing through my body.
I jolted. Almost instinctively, I formed a hand seal and chanted an incantation to summon Fengwu.
The moment Fengwu was in my hand, the grip on my shoulder released.
The women hanging from the beams fell silent.
I aimed the bow at the Goddess Statue on the high dais and drew it to full power.
Before I could release the tension on the string, the Goddess Statue waved her cane again.
*Whoosh!*
I was shoved out of the painting. I stumbled backward, but Li Qingying caught me. “Xiao Jiu, you’re finally awake! Are you okay?”
I stowed the bow. I was about to say I was fine when I felt a sinister gaze fixed on me from behind.
I reflexively looked back and locked eyes with the venomous, resentful stare of Mrs. Cai.
I didn’t know when she had woken up, or how long she had been standing there watching me.
The moment our eyes met, she lunged at me. She snatched the Black Hemp Rope from my hands and reached out to strip the Red Wedding Dress off my body.
Her movements were crude and fueled by a frantic strength that Cai Bin couldn’t restrain. In the end, it was Li Qingying who delivered a swift chop to the back of her neck, finally knocking her unconscious.
Cai Bin apologized profusely while calling for help to carry Mrs. Cai away.
While they were busy, Li Qingying took my hand and asked, “Xiao Jiu, you look terrible. What did you see in that painting just now?”
I didn’t answer her immediately. Instead, I closed my eyes and replayed every scene from the painting in my mind. When I opened them again, I whispered, “Sister Qingying, I might not be able to take this painting. I don’t have the ability.”
There were too many female ghosts in that painting, and the resentment was overwhelming.
Furthermore, there was the Goddess Statue on the high platform. The moment that cane appeared, I remembered.
That Dragon-head Cane was identical to the one Old Lady Bai held!
Moreover, the features of the Goddess Statue bore a striking resemblance to Old Lady Bai.
She simply looked younger, enveloped in a layer of golden light that gave her a celestial grace.
Could this painting also be related to the Bai Family?
Li Qingying asked tentatively, “Then are you still going to handle the Cai Family’s business?”
This was a job Tang Xun had introduced to me, so of course I wanted to take care of it. Not only did I want to handle it, but I also wanted to do it perfectly so as not to let Tang Xun’s kindness go to waste.
But I knew very well at this moment that I couldn’t handle it.
Ultimately, I shook my head. “One must act according to their strength.”
Li Qingying understood. She told me not to blame myself and went to explain the situation to Cai Bin.
Cai Bin was clearly disappointed, but he was a gentleman. He glanced at the sky, which had long since turned dark, and said, “It’s late, and you two must be exhausted from the journey. Given the situation in my home, I really can’t spare anyone to take you back tonight. Please rest here for the night, and I’ll have someone drive you back to Wufu Town first thing tomorrow morning.”
We had come here in Cai Bin’s car. On this mountainside, if Cai Bin didn’t have the time to send us back, we wouldn’t even be able to call a taxi.
So, we agreed.
Cai Bin prepared a lavish spread of food. After dinner, he settled us into a guest room on the second floor. By the time we finished washing up and got into bed, it was already midnight.
I lay down with Li Qingying, and before long, I heard the sound of steady breathing beside me.
Li Qingying had actually fallen asleep.
I, however, couldn’t sleep at all. The scenes from the painting played on a loop in my mind.
The face of the Goddess Statue on the high platform kept overlapping with Old Lady Bai’s face, making my heart race with unease.
Right then, a faint singing voice drifted through the hallway: “Red Wedding Dress, Black Hemp Rope, fifteenth night, hang them in a row. Don’t cry, don’t cry…”
That voice definitely belonged to Mrs. Cai.
The sound came from the direction of the master bedroom, drawing closer and closer… It passed the guest room door and seemed to head toward the stairs.
I had already made up my mind not to get involved with the painting, but in the middle of the night, Mrs. Cai was singing and heading downstairs. Where was she going?
Had no one in the Cai Family noticed?
As the singing grew more distant, I couldn’t hold back anymore. I crept to the door, opened a crack, and peered out cautiously.
What I saw made me feel as if I had fallen into an ice cellar!
Mrs. Cai had already reached the bottom of the stairs. She was wearing the Red Wedding Dress and holding the Black Hemp Rope.
I didn’t know when the Black Hemp Rope had been braided, but one end was tied into a noose while the other was gripped in her hand. With a toss of her arm, the Black Hemp Rope looped over the massive, magnificent crystal chandelier in the hall and held firm.
Barefoot, Mrs. Cai stepped onto a stool and placed her neck into the black noose.
She… she was going to hang herself!
At a time like this, how could I just sit back and watch?
Even if I ignored the matter of the painting, I had to rush out and save her.
At the very least… at the very least, I had to wake Cai Bin up to save his wife!
But the moment I threw the door open and stood in the hallway, the surroundings suddenly changed.
The Cai Family Villa had transformed into the palace from the painting. And there, at the palace entrance, a White Sedan Chair stood silently…
